China set to be biggest exporter

China is set to overtake Germany as the largest goods exporter this year, as Asia's dynamic economies show signs of leading a recovery in global trade, the World Trade Organisation said yesterday.

A WTO report repeated its forecast of a 10 per cent drop in world trade volumes this year – the biggest fall in 60 years. However, Pascal Lamy, its director-general, said the decline appeared to be slowing.

“Our figures showed that Asian countries may be leading a recovery in global trade,” Mr Lamy told reporters in Singapore where he was attending a meeting of trade ministers of the Asia-Pacific Economic Co-operation forum.
